using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using System.Configuration;
using System.Threading.Tasks;
using MarketDataLib.Utility;
using MarketData.Utils;
using System.Diagnostics;
using System.Security;
namespace Watchdog
{
// This is just a helper app for building and testing stuff for the service
public class ManagedProcess
{
public ManagedProcess(string name, string pathToExecutable,bool runAs)
{
this.Name=name;
this.PathToExecutable=pathToExecutable;
this.RunAs=runAs;
}
public String Name{get;set;}
public String PathToExecutable{get;set;}
public bool RunAs{get;set;}
public bool IsRunning()
{
Process[] pname = Process.GetProcessesByName(Name);
if (pname.Length == 0)return false;
return true;
}
public bool Run()
{
ProcessStartInfo processStartInfo=new ProcessStartInfo();
processStartInfo.FileName=PathToExecutable;
processStartInfo.WorkingDirectory=Utility.GetPath(processStartInfo.FileName);
processStartInfo.UseShellExecute=true;
if(RunAs)processStartInfo.Verb="runas";
processStartInfo.Domain="";
Process process = Process.Start(processStartInfo);
if(null == process)return false;
if(process.HasExited)return false;
return true;
}
}
public class ProcessManager
{
private ProcessManager()
{
}
public static void ManageProcesses(List<ManagedProcess> processList)
{
foreach(ManagedProcess managedProcess in processList)
{
if(!managedProcess.IsRunning())
{
managedProcess.Run();
}
}
}
public static void ManageProcesses(List<ManagedProcess> processList,EventLog eventLog)
{
foreach(ManagedProcess managedProcess in processList)
{
if(!managedProcess.IsRunning())
{
bool success=managedProcess.Run();
eventLog.WriteEntry(String.Format("Process '{0}' was started with {1}",managedProcess.Name,success?"success":"failure"));
}
else
{
eventLog.WriteEntry(String.Format("Process '{0}' is running",managedProcess.Name));
}
}
}
public static List<ManagedProcess> GetManagedProceses()
{
List<ManagedProcess> managedProcessList=new List<ManagedProcess>();
try
{
int watchCount=int.Parse(ConfigurationManager.AppSettings["watchcount"]);
for(int index=0;index<watchCount;index++)
{
NVPCollection nvpCollection=new NVPCollection();
String key="watch_"+(index+1);
String value=ConfigurationManager.AppSettings[key];
String[] strItems=value.Split('|');
foreach(String strItem in strItems)
{
NVP nvp=new NVP(strItem);
nvpCollection.Add(nvp);
}
NVPDictionary nvpDictionary=nvpCollection.ToDictionary();
ManagedProcess managedProcess=new ManagedProcess(nvpDictionary["Name"].Get<String>(),nvpDictionary["Executable"].Get<String>(),nvpDictionary["RunAs"].Get<bool>());
managedProcessList.Add(managedProcess);
}
return managedProcessList;
}
catch(Exception exception)
{
String message=exception.InnerException.Message;
throw;
}
}
}
}

using System;
using System.Collections.Generic;
using System.ComponentModel;
using System.Data;
using System.Diagnostics;
using System.ServiceProcess;
using System.Text;
using System.Runtime.InteropServices;
using System.Timers;
namespace Watchdog
{
public partial class Watchdog : ServiceBase
{
public enum ServiceState
{
SERVICE_STOPPED = 0x00000001,
SERVICE_START_PENDING = 0x00000002,
SERVICE_STOP_PENDING = 0x00000003,
SERVICE_RUNNING = 0x00000004,
SERVICE_CONTINUE_PENDING = 0x00000005,
SERVICE_PAUSE_PENDING = 0x00000006,
SERVICE_PAUSED = 0x00000007,
}
[StructLayout(LayoutKind.Sequential)]
public struct ServiceStatus
{
public int dwServiceType;
public ServiceState dwCurrentState;
public int dwControlsAccepted;
public int dwWin32ExitCode;
public int dwServiceSpecificExitCode;
public int dwCheckPoint;
public int dwWaitHint;
};
private EventLog eventLog=null;
private Timer timer=null;
private int eventId=1;
public Watchdog()
{
InitializeComponent();
eventLog = new System.Diagnostics.EventLog();
if (!System.Diagnostics.EventLog.SourceExists("WatchdogSource"))
{
System.Diagnostics.EventLog.CreateEventSource(
"WatchdogSource","WatchdogLog");
}
eventLog.Source = "WatchdogSource";
eventLog.Log = "WatchdogLog";
}
[DllImport("advapi32.dll", SetLastError = true)]
private static extern bool SetServiceStatus(System.IntPtr handle, ref ServiceStatus serviceStatus);
protected override void OnStart(string[] args)
{
ServiceStatus serviceStatus = new ServiceStatus();
serviceStatus.dwCurrentState = ServiceState.SERVICE_START_PENDING;
serviceStatus.dwWaitHint = 100000;
SetServiceStatus(this.ServiceHandle, ref serviceStatus);
eventLog.WriteEntry("Watchdog OnStop");
timer = new Timer();
timer.Interval = 1000; // 60 seconds
timer.Elapsed += new ElapsedEventHandler(this.OnTimer);
timer.Start();
serviceStatus.dwCurrentState = ServiceState.SERVICE_RUNNING;
SetServiceStatus(this.ServiceHandle, ref serviceStatus);
}
protected override void OnStop()
{
ServiceStatus serviceStatus = new ServiceStatus();
serviceStatus.dwCurrentState = ServiceState.SERVICE_STOP_PENDING;
serviceStatus.dwWaitHint = 100000;
SetServiceStatus(this.ServiceHandle, ref serviceStatus);
eventLog.WriteEntry("Watchdog OnStop");
serviceStatus.dwCurrentState = ServiceState.SERVICE_STOPPED;
SetServiceStatus(this.ServiceHandle, ref serviceStatus);
}
protected override void OnContinue()
{
eventLog.WriteEntry("Watchdog OnContinue");
}
private void OnTimer(Object sender,ElapsedEventArgs elapsedEventArgs)
{
if(1==eventId)timer.Interval=60000;
eventLog.WriteEntry(String.Format("Watchdog monitoring: {0}",eventId++));
List<ManagedProcess> managedProcessList=null;
managedProcessList=ProcessManager.GetManagedProceses();
ProcessManager.ManageProcesses(managedProcessList, eventLog);
}
}
}
